54:40A-4.2 Sale of single, less than packs of 20; violations, fine. 1. a. A person shall not sell, offer for sale, give away or deliver single cigarettes, as defined in section 102 of P.L.1948, c.65 (C.54:40A-2) or cigarettes in packs of less than 20 cigarettes from a vending machine or in a retail establishment. b. A person who owns a vending machine that dispenses, sells, offers for sale, gives away or delivers single cigarettes or cigarettes in packs of less than 20 cigarettes shall be fined not less than $100 or more than $500 for each day that the vending machine is determined to be in violation of subsection a. of this section. c. A person, either acting directly or indirectly through an agent, who, at retail, sells or offers for sale, gives away, delivers or otherwise furnishes to a person a single cigarette or cigarettes in packs of less than 20 cigarettes shall be fined $250 for a first offense and $500 for a second or subsequent offense. L.2004,c.96,s.1.
